Quick Assessment
This engaging puzzle book offers over 100 Sudoku, slither links, and bridge puzzles designed for children ages 8 and up. Divided into four levels of difficulty, it helps develop problem-solving and critical thinking skills while providing fun and challenging activities. Suitable for middle-grade readers, it encourages logical reasoning in a child-friendly format.
